I figure I'd toss this out for an easy way to fix this problem for a customer. There is a wire (Rectifier) by the JD parts list that grounds out and goes through to the starter. part number CH20161 this part has been discontinued since 1988 and is currently unavailable thru the dealer. Is there a good way to replace it? Is it available through Yanmar or just JD?

To my knowledge, this is not a rectifier. It is only an adapter that allows hook up to a starter that has a stud for solenoid activation. You should be able to splice in a piece of wire with an eyelet on the end to connect to the starter. Good Luck!
